What is FMJ Ammo and Its Primary Uses?

Full Metal Jacket (FMJ) bullets feature a lead core fully encased in a harder metal shell, typically copper or a copper alloy. This design promotes:

  • Reliable feeding and extraction

  • Reduced barrel fouling compared to lead bullets

  • Deep penetration with minimal expansion

FMJ rounds are commonly used for target shooting, training, and military applications, where accuracy and consistent cycling are essential, but expansion is not desired.

Ballistics and Trajectory Data

Velocity, Energy, and Drop at Various Distances

Range (Yards) Velocity (fps) Energy (ft-lbs) Drop (inches)
0 (Muzzle) 2350 1506 0
100 1900 990 -6.5
200 1530 640 -23.0
300 1240 420 -53.0

Effective Range and Accuracy

PMC Bronze 7.62×39 FMJ ammo is typically effective and accurate for range shooting and target practice out to 200 yards, with a flat trajectory in typical engagement distances.

Storage and Shelf Life Recommendations

Store ammunition in a cool, dry place, preferably in sealed containers with desiccants to prevent moisture damage. Proper storage maintains ammo quality and reliability for several years.

FAQs

1. Is PMC Bronze 7.62×39 123 Gr FMJ good for self-defense?

FMJ rounds are not ideal for self-defense due to a lack of expansion, but can be used if necessary. Soft point or hollow point rounds are better suited for defense.

2. Can I reload PMC Bronze brass?

Yes, the brass cases are reloadable with proper equipment.

3. Will this ammo cycle reliably in my AK-47?

Yes, PMC Bronze is known for reliable feeding in AK-pattern rifles.

4. Is this ammo suitable for hunting?

FMJ rounds are generally not recommended for hunting due to minimal expansion.

5. How accurate is PMC Bronze 7.62×39 FMJ?

It is sufficiently accurate for range shooting and training out to 200 yards.

Range Training Tips for 7.62×39 FMJ Ammo Users

  • Practice Consistency: Use the same brand and bullet weight to maintain predictable ballistics.

  • Zero at 100 Yards: Most 7.62×39 rifles perform best zeroed at this distance.

  • Clean Regularly: FMJ rounds cause less fouling, but regular cleaning improves accuracy.

  • Use Proper Targets: Paper or steel targets designed for intermediate calibers ensure safety and feedback.

  • Dry Fire Practice: Helps build trigger control without wasting ammo.
